Financial Advisor Job Market in Bartlett

The local labor market currently supports 13 financial advisors, making it a relatively niche profession within Bartlett. With a cost of living index resting at 91.8, advisors benefit from a purchasing power that stretches further than in many other regions. Notably, the highest salaries often come from wirehouses like Morgan Stanley and UBS or successful independent broker-dealers such as LPL and Raymond James. Factors like client assets under management (AUM), the fee model employed, and the advisor’s certification level heavily influence compensation levels. Strategies for maximizing financial advisor pay in Bartlett include focusing on developing a robust book of business, achieving credentials such as CFP or CFA, and leveraging client relationships to enhance AUM efficiently. With the industry shifting toward fee-based advisory, those who position themselves strategically within this evolving landscape can secure greater earnings potential here in Bartlett.
